I don't know if this helps anyone but I have been printing out control sheets
for FB ships using MS Publisher. All the symbols I've had to come up with as I
don't have access to a scanner (including the power core icon). Printing out a
new design is basically a cut and paste job which can get a bit fiddly but is
not too bad. I have publisher set up to print 3 index card sized control
sheets to a single page (2 if you print crop lines). The
idea is to cut them out, glue them to card, place them inside a zip-lock
plastic bag and use water soluble overhead pens to mark damage and orders. If
your'e interested drop us a line and I see if I can't email the Publisher page
to you.
